Falcons Finish Ninth At Illini Spring Classic

CHAMPAIGN, Ill. - The Bowling Green State University women's golf team finished ninth over the weekend at the Illini Spring Classic among 16 teams, shooting a 642 (323-319). Ball State (630) was the only Mid-American Conference opponent to surpass the Falcons, a tournament which also included Western Michigan (644) and Northern Illinois (645).
Leading the way for the Brown and Orange was sophomore Jessica McCann who shot a career-best 77 on Friday, only to surpass that 24 hours later by shooting a 75. Her 152, 36-hole score helped her place eighth overall, second-best among MAC performers.
Also competing for the Falcons was Carley Hrusovsky (157, T-23rd), Kari Liggett (166, T-59th), Amanda Schroeder (167, T-61st) and Amanda Bader (169, T-65th).
The Falcons will not have long to think about the Illini Classic as they hit the road for Delaware, Ohio, Monday, as they will be competing in the Rocket Spring Classic on Apr. 17-18.
